Across the available record, R House has eight inspections on file, the first dated 2022. The newest entry in the record is dated Apr 24, 2026. The medium risk tier sits in the middle: not spotless, but not alarming either.

There hasn't been much movement either way: counts have stayed near two violations per visit across recent inspections.

Looking across the full record, “nonfood-contact surface soiled with grease” is the recurring theme, flagged two times.

Among Miami restaurants, this is a fairly standard result. On the whole, the file is mixed but not concerning.

Inspection History
Apr 24, 2026
Routine - Food
1 critical violation. 1 major violation. 1 minor violation.
View 3 violations
High Priority - Warewashing sanitizing solution exceeding the maximum concentration allowed. Observed Triple Sink (Quaternary 400+ppm). Operator reset Triple Sink for final concentration (Quaternary 200ppm). **Corrected On-Site**
41-18-4
Intermediate - Operator is doing a special process, conducting reduced oxygen packaging, cooking time/temperature control for safety food to a time and temperature combination lesser than those in the Food Code or operating a molluscan shellfish tank for human consumption without a HACCP plan approved by the Division of Hotels and Restaurants. Observed establishment doing reduced oxygen packaging of raw chicken and raw beef without HACCP plan. Provided operator with template for ROP of raw meats/poultry for storage.
03G-50-1
Basic - Clams/mussels/oysters removed from original container for long-term storage. Observed raw oysters removed from original container stored inside walk in cooler.
01C-06-5
